Fredrik Johansson
27bf215cfe
fix two doc typos
2016-03-29 19:09:30 +02:00
Fredrik Johansson
d5e489f2a2
further tweaks to the documentation
2016-02-28 03:38:55 +01:00
William Hart
84c182ba81
long -> slong fmpr.rst.
2015-11-06 11:50:56 +00:00
Fredrik Johansson
ca0a40bdab
update docs and bump version number to 2.5.0
2015-01-28 18:20:07 +01:00
Fredrik Johansson
4df2988515
update documentation
2014-05-27 20:14:09 +02:00
Fredrik Johansson
0244fe0e46
Fix evil bug in floating-point arithmetic and strengthen test code.
...
When rounding up, the error bound sometimes came out as 1/2 ulp instead of 1 ulp due to the mantissa rounding up to the next power of two, without a corresponding exponent correction. Fortunately, this should not affect ball arithmetic (which always rounds down).
2014-04-18 16:19:53 +02:00
Fredrik Johansson
991814c481
add fmpr_abs_bound_lt_2exp_si; some more simplification
2013-09-19 11:50:01 +01:00
Fredrik Johansson
28159cd9a9
cleanup and doc corrections
2013-09-19 10:39:43 +01:00
Fredrik Johansson
a51ed9cf30
add fmpr_is_int_2exp_si; some simplification
2013-09-18 22:32:50 +01:00
Fredrik Johansson
2d7da54ac4
add fmpr_is_int; remove some explicit manref/expref access
2013-09-18 17:08:54 +01:00
Fredrik Johansson
4247d0ec22
add fmpr_abs_bound_le/lt_2exp_fmpz
2013-09-18 16:28:13 +01:00
Fredrik Johansson
8dc7484cbc
more documentation about special values, and some fixes
2013-08-06 16:32:37 +02:00
Fredrik Johansson
56fe71d7b1
another minor doc edit
2013-08-06 14:14:04 +02:00
Fredrik Johansson
8fb9a53ebd
small doc edit
2013-08-06 14:11:29 +02:00
Fredrik Johansson
a3be4a1217
documentation updates
2013-08-06 14:10:45 +02:00
Fredrik Johansson
46b93fabd8
make fmpr_cmpabs_ui a proper function
2013-07-23 14:14:49 +02:00
Fredrik Johansson
d5b514e12c
add fmpr_set_d
2013-06-10 12:07:00 +02:00
Fredrik Johansson
82fd23e0da
add fmpr_divappr_abs_ubound; slightly speed up a few radius operations
2013-06-09 19:53:01 +02:00
Fredrik Johansson
5ceaf24774
add reciprocal square root functions (fmpr_rsqrt, fmprb_rsqrt, fmprb_rsqrt)
2013-06-09 16:20:44 +02:00
Fredrik Johansson
06539da4e9
add helper functions for combined assignment and rounding of single or double limb mantissas
2013-05-27 15:24:03 +02:00
Fredrik Johansson
ba329a6a49
minor doc edit
2013-05-24 17:28:24 +02:00
Fredrik Johansson
8a4943b533
add _fmpr_set_round_mpn, and simplify the implementation of fmpr_mul
2013-05-24 17:26:54 +02:00
Fredrik Johansson
35dfbda6b3
add fmpr_sum for accurate summation
2013-03-14 15:13:44 +01:00
Fredrik Johansson
5349c15a51
add fmpr_bits, fmprb_bits, fmpcb_bits
2013-03-01 14:16:42 +01:00
Fredrik Johansson
a433fecc1f
add fmprb_set_interval_fmpr, fmprb_union
2013-02-28 15:13:21 +01:00
Fredrik Johansson
e7e93a4108
add fmpr_min, fmpr_max
2013-02-28 14:36:42 +01:00
Fredrik Johansson
ce0a218839
add fmpr_root, fmprb_root (placeholder code)
2013-02-28 14:32:59 +01:00
Fredrik Johansson
e66ebaa905
minor doc update
2013-02-27 14:59:08 +01:00
Fredrik Johansson
1a5e170598
add fmpr_get_fmpz, fmpr_get_si
2013-02-13 11:22:03 +01:00
Fredrik Johansson
5b4e35b750
tidy up float conversion functions
2013-02-05 15:10:27 +01:00
Fredrik Johansson
aefd8d98f4
fix some more minor docs issues
2013-01-25 18:51:44 +01:00
Fredrik Johansson
cbff842d50
update documentation
2013-01-25 17:56:01 +01:00
Fredrik Johansson
2ba582364a
add fmprb_get_unique_fmpz
2012-12-18 11:36:54 +01:00
Fredrik Johansson
707aa67204
add some fmpcb helper functions; edits to documentation
2012-11-29 15:58:26 +01:00
Fredrik Johansson
90660611af
convert docs to sphinx
2012-10-11 13:09:44 +02:00